    <value>Holograph manuscript in ink (sketch) and pencil (contrapuntal examples)
A complete transcription of the contrapuntal examples are to be found in Donald Burrows and Martha J. Ronish. A catalogue of Handel's musical autographs (Oxford, 1994), p. 314.
Watermark: "LVG" below fleur de lis over Strasbourg bend; countermark: "IV" (Burrows C90)
